ZIP code 77586 in Seabrook, Texas has a population of 20,970. The median household income is $114,057, which is 50% above the national average. Median home value is $345,700, 24% above the US average. 44.8%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

ZIP code 77586 is classified by USPS as a standard delivery area and covers roughly 33.6 square miles in Seabrook, Harris County, Texas. The area is home to 20,970 residents, producing a population density of 623 people per square mile, and falls within the Chicago time zone. These USPS and Census boundary values drive every downstream statistic on this page, including the benchmarks that compare 77586 against Texas and the nation.

On the economic side, the median household income for ZIP 77586 sits at $114,057 (51% above the Texas average), while per-capita income is $58,424. The poverty rate stands at 5.2% and the unemployment rate at 7.5%. On housing, the median home value is $345,700 (40% above the state average) with median rent at $1,445 per month, and 74.3% of occupied units are owner-occupied, a direct signal of whether 77586 behaves more like a homeowner neighborhood or a renter-heavy ZIP.

Education and household profile round out the picture: 44.8%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 43.6, and the average commute is 30 minutes. What businesses operate in this ZIP?

Census Bureau data shows 380 business establishments in ZIP 77586, employing approximately 4,640 people with a combined annual payroll of $256,301,000.

Industry Establishments % of Total
Accommodation and food services 57 15.0%
Professional, scientific, and technical services 47 12.4%
Retail trade 39 10.3%
Real estate and rental and leasing 35 9.2%
Other services (except public administration) 35 9.2%
Construction 30 7.9%
Health care and social assistance 26 6.8%
Finance and insurance 25 6.6%
Administrative and support and waste management and remediation services 19 5.0%
Transportation and warehousing 18 4.7%
Wholesale trade 15 4.0%
Arts, entertainment, and recreation 12 3.2%
Manufacturing 8 2.1%
Information 6 1.6%
Management of companies and enterprises 4 1.1%

Source: U.S. Census Bureau, ZIP Code Business Patterns (ZBP), 2023. Employment figures may include noise for disclosure avoidance.
